本篇目录:

android仿小红书图片裁剪功能实现

1、安装PhotoScape应用,打开应用并点击左下角的批量编辑按钮。 点击添加文件夹,选择要裁剪的图片所在的文件夹,点击确定。 选择要进行的操作,这里选择裁剪尺寸。

2、Anddroid Auto:这是一款非常好用的Android手机模拟器,可以在电脑上模拟安卓系统,让你体验各种安卓应用,包括小红书。

android创建图片热区(安卓开发添加图片)  第1张

3、用intent传递图片的Uri:private staticUrimUriFile;裁剪完毕通过Uri取出图片:这里要注意取图片的方式,小心oom。

在android编程中怎么插入背景图片?

1、第三,颜色的选择一般来说,颜色的选择也很关键。颜色的选择需要主观判断。如果是主观设想,颜色的亮度和纯度应该适当调整。

2、android studio 怎么设定背景 方法/步骤 1,首先开启软体,看看现在的背景是什么样子, 2,在选单栏中的file栏下选择“settings”,并找到外观“appearance”。 3,修改主题“theme”,软体自带三种可选主题。

3、打开你的安卓开发软件。新建一个工程。例如工程名ty。打开左侧的工程文件夹。打开res中的layout,双击main.xml.下面要添加图片到工程里。下载或者在本地上找到一张需要的图片。

4、方法一:在main.xml 文件中添加属性:android:background=@drawable/bgimage,其中 bgimage是drawable目录下的图片文件名,图片会自动缩放至全屏。

Android性能优化-大分辨率图片最佳实践

如果开发者将同样一张1080*1080像素图片放到mdpi目录下,图片占用内存=(1080*3)*(1080*3)*4 /1024 /1024 = 40M,比之前放xxdpi目录下内存高出了9倍,所以:图片不是乱放的,要谨慎。

)getView中避免做耗时操作,主要针对图片:ImageLoader来处理(原理:三级缓存)5)对于一个列表,如果刷新数据只是某一个item的数据,可以使用局部刷新,在列表数据量比较大的情况下,节省不少性能开销。

尽量为所有分辨率创建资源 资源匹配分辨率 = 减少不必要的缩放,从而提高UI绘制效率 对于一个多图片的APP来说,图片所占内存的优化是一项必不可少的工作。

关于性能优化的建议 避免黄健过多对象;不要过多使用枚举,枚举占用的内存空间比整型大一些。常量使用static final 来修饰。使用一些Android特有的数据结构,比如SpareArray和Pair等,他们都具有更好的性能。

渲染机制的优化:大多数用户感知到的卡顿等性能问题的最主要根源都是因为渲染性能。

Android图片加载及虚化效果

1、对于加载图片较多较频繁的功能,建议使用第三方的图片加载框架,如Glide或者Picasso。

2、这个时候可以通过BitmapFactory.Options按一定的采样率加载缩小后的图片,再将缩小后的图片显示到ImageView中,这样就能减小内存占用从而在一定程度上避免OOM的发生。

3、虚化效果本身就是一种特效而已,从美观角度设计考虑吧。

android图片特定位置点击

1、监听图片的onTouchListener,在onTouch方法中获取坐标,对需要响应监听的部分区域进行判断。

2、可以相对布局,哪怕图片变形相对的比是不变的,所以可以用权值布局在开关处放一个同样的隐形button。

3、首先在我们的手机桌面上找到“系统工具”并点击它,然后打开“文件管理”。然后找到“分类”下的照片。接着选择自己想要的照片,照片右下角会打一个对勾。紧接着点击“复制”。

4、你可以放一个按钮,将他的背景设置成透明的。OnTouchListener监听屏幕点击事件,判断点击坐标。

5、请在sdcard 目录下新建文件夹 photo.并将此文件夹 中复制少量图片。

Android的drawbitmap绘制图片的位置与缩放问题

首先给原图片创建一块内存缓存副本。如果不创建缓存的话,那么任何一次图片的剪切、缩放等操作都将丢失图片信息,使得保持原有图片的滋味那是不可能的。当然对于一般的程序而言,这个操作只需要调用简单的API即可完成。

在一个ImageView中显示多张图片的过程与原理实际是:将多张图片缩放重定位后重绘到一张图然后显示出来。典型的应用有缩略图、水印等应用。

你是说View占满了整个屏幕吗?这样的话就只能在layout中写一个布局文件,将View以一种组件的方式声明到.xml文件中,然后你可以在它的上下中声明其他的button或者textview或者ImageButton等。

jDrawable.draw(canvas);然后使用此位图 显示如下所示的内容。

canvas.drawbitmap()函数你可以理解为新建一个画布, 就好比画家的画板,当然你不往里面添加东西,就什么都没有,它是空的。

到此,以上就是小编对于安卓开发添加图片的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。